Содержание статьи

Файл CSV часто воспринимается как простой текст с разделителями, однако при открытии в Excel он нередко отображается некорректно: данные попадают в один столбец, искажается кодировка, даты и числа теряют исходный формат. Это происходит из-за того, что Excel по умолчанию применяет автоматические настройки, которые не всегда совпадают со структурой CSV-файла.
Для работы с CSV в Excel важно понимать, какой разделитель используется (запятая, точка с запятой, табуляция), в какой кодировке сохранён файл (UTF-8, Windows-1251) и как Excel интерпретирует типы данных при импорте. Неправильный выбор хотя бы одного параметра приводит к необходимости ручного исправления десятков или сотен строк.
После корректного открытия CSV следующим шагом становится оформление данных как таблицы Excel. Это позволяет включить фильтры, сортировку, автоматическое расширение диапазона и наглядное форматирование. Таблица Excel – это не визуальный стиль, а отдельный объект с собственными настройками, который упрощает дальнейшую работу с данными.
В статье разобраны практические действия: от выбора способа открытия CSV до преобразования диапазона в таблицу с сохранением структуры данных. Материал ориентирован на работу с реальными файлами, полученными из бухгалтерских систем, CRM, аналитических сервисов и выгрузок баз данных.
Выбор способа открытия CSV-файла в зависимости от версии Excel
Поведение Excel при открытии CSV напрямую зависит от версии программы. В Excel 2007–2013 двойной клик по CSV в проводнике приводит к автоматическому открытию файла с применением региональных настроек Windows. В русскоязычных системах это часто означает разделение данных по точке с запятой и неверную интерпретацию кодировки UTF-8, из-за чего кириллица отображается искажённо.
Для Excel 2016 и более ранних версий надёжным вариантом является открытие через пункт меню «Данные → Из текста». Этот способ запускает мастер импорта, где можно вручную указать кодировку, символ-разделитель и тип данных для каждого столбца. Такой подход особенно важен при работе с CSV, полученными из веб-сервисов и систем аналитики.
В Excel 2019 и Microsoft 365 механизм импорта был переработан. При использовании команды «Данные → Получить данные → Из текста/CSV» файл открывается через Power Query. Excel автоматически определяет структуру, но при необходимости параметры можно изменить до загрузки данных на лист. Этот метод предпочтителен при регулярной работе с однотипными CSV-файлами.
Если используется Excel для macOS, следует учитывать, что двойной клик по CSV почти всегда приводит к открытию файла в одной колонке. В этом случае корректный результат достигается только через импорт данных с явным указанием разделителя и кодировки. Выбор подходящего способа открытия на начальном этапе позволяет избежать ручной переразметки таблицы и потери исходных данных.
Настройка кодировки при импорте CSV для корректного отображения текста
Кодировка определяет, как Excel интерпретирует байты файла и преобразует их в символы. Большинство современных CSV, сформированных веб-сервисами и API, используют UTF-8, тогда как Excel в Windows по умолчанию ориентируется на системную кодировку, часто Windows-1251. Несовпадение этих параметров приводит к появлению нечитаемых символов вместо кириллицы.
При импорте CSV через меню «Данные» необходимо вручную указать кодировку до загрузки данных на лист. В версиях Excel с Power Query параметр «Происхождение файла» позволяет выбрать UTF-8, Unicode или конкретную кодовую страницу. Выбор следует делать до подтверждения импорта, так как последующее изменение кодировки не исправляет уже загруженный текст.
Если CSV открыт двойным кликом и текст отображается некорректно, файл следует закрыть без сохранения и повторно импортировать через мастер импорта. Попытки исправить искажённые символы заменой или форматированием ячеек не дают результата, поскольку проблема находится на уровне интерпретации данных.
Для файлов, регулярно поступающих из одного источника, рекомендуется заранее проверить кодировку в текстовом редакторе и использовать одинаковые параметры импорта. Это позволяет сохранить названия столбцов, значения справочников и комментарии без искажений и исключает повторную обработку данных.
Указание разделителя столбцов при открытии CSV-файла

CSV не содержит информации о том, какой символ используется для разделения столбцов, поэтому Excel опирается на региональные настройки системы. В русскоязычной среде чаще применяется точка с запятой, тогда как большинство выгрузок из зарубежных сервисов используют запятую. При несовпадении параметров все данные отображаются в одном столбце.
Корректное разделение достигается только при импорте файла через меню «Данные», где можно вручную выбрать тип разделителя. Помимо запятой и точки с запятой, на практике встречаются табуляция и вертикальная черта, особенно в файлах из систем учёта и логирования. Выбор должен соответствовать фактической структуре CSV, а не ожиданиям Excel.
В версиях Excel с Power Query предварительный просмотр данных позволяет сразу увидеть результат смены разделителя. Если столбцы не формируются корректно, параметр следует изменить до загрузки таблицы на лист. После импорта исправление потребует повторного подключения к файлу.
Отдельное внимание следует уделять значениям с дробными числами. В файлах, где используется запятая как десятичный разделитель, разделение столбцов чаще всего выполняется по точке с запятой. Неправильный выбор приводит к смещению данных и ошибочной интерпретации числовых значений.
Преобразование открытого CSV-диапазона в таблицу Excel
После корректного открытия CSV данные представляют собой обычный диапазон ячеек без дополнительных возможностей. Для преобразования в таблицу необходимо установить курсор внутрь диапазона и использовать команду «Форматировать как таблицу» или сочетание клавиш Ctrl+T. Excel автоматически определяет границы данных, включая последнюю заполненную строку и столбец.
При создании таблицы важно подтвердить наличие строки заголовков. Если этот параметр не отмечен, Excel присвоит столбцам технические имена, что усложнит фильтрацию и дальнейшую работу с данными. Заголовки из CSV должны находиться в первой строке без пустых ячеек.
Преобразованный объект получает собственную структуру: автоматическое добавление новых строк, встроенные фильтры и ссылки на столбцы вместо координат ячеек. Это особенно полезно при анализе больших CSV-файлов, где данные регулярно дополняются или обновляются.
Если диапазон содержит пустые строки или разрывы внутри данных, Excel может создать несколько таблиц или обрезать часть информации. Перед преобразованием рекомендуется удалить лишние строки и проверить целостность структуры, чтобы таблица корректно охватывала весь CSV-набор.
Настройка заголовков столбцов после преобразования в таблицу
После преобразования CSV-диапазона в таблицу заголовки становятся ключевыми элементами структуры данных. Каждое название столбца должно быть уникальным, так как Excel использует их для фильтрации, сортировки и ссылок в формулах. Повторяющиеся или пустые заголовки приводят к автоматическому добавлению суффиксов, что затрудняет навигацию.
Заголовки рекомендуется переименовать в краткие и однозначные формулировки, отражающие содержимое столбца. Например, вместо технических обозначений из выгрузки целесообразно использовать понятные названия показателей, дат или идентификаторов. Изменения применяются сразу ко всей таблице без необходимости дополнительных настроек.
Если CSV содержит служебные строки над заголовками, их следует удалить до преобразования в таблицу. В противном случае Excel может ошибочно принять данные за заголовки, что потребует повторного создания таблицы и приведёт к потере настроек фильтров.
Для удобства работы допускается изменение регистра и удаление пробелов в начале и конце названий столбцов. Это снижает риск ошибок при использовании формул и упрощает автоматическую обработку данных в дальнейшем.
Изменение форматов данных столбцов в таблице CSV
После преобразования CSV в таблицу Excel данные остаются в исходном формате, который не всегда соответствует типу информации. Числа могут интерпретироваться как текст, даты – отображаться некорректно, а логические значения могут терять формат. Для исправления используется команда «Формат ячеек» или вкладка «Число» на панели инструментов.
Для стандартизации форматов удобно использовать следующую структуру соответствия данных и форматов:
| Тип данных | Рекомендуемый формат Excel | Примечания |
|---|---|---|
| Даты | Дата (DD.MM.YYYY или YYYY-MM-DD) | Убедитесь, что Excel правильно распознаёт разделители дня, месяца и года |
| Числа с десятичными знаками | Числовой | Выберите нужное количество десятичных разрядов, особенно если CSV использует запятую как разделитель |
| Текстовые идентификаторы | Текстовый | Используется для артикулов, кодов или номеров счетов, чтобы Excel не изменял формат |
| Процентные значения | Процентный | Применяется после преобразования дробных значений в таблице |
| Логические значения | Общий или текстовый | Excel может интерпретировать TRUE/FALSE как текст, проверьте соответствие |
Применение правильного формата до ввода формул или сводных таблиц обеспечивает точные расчёты и корректное отображение данных. Для регулярных выгрузок рекомендуется сохранить шаблон таблицы с установленными форматами, чтобы каждый новый CSV автоматически подстраивался под нужные типы данных.
Применение стиля таблицы к данным из CSV

После преобразования CSV-диапазона в таблицу Excel рекомендуется применить стиль, чтобы улучшить визуальное восприятие и удобство работы с данными. Стили не влияют на содержимое, но включают автоматическую чередующуюся заливку строк, выделение заголовков и фильтров.
Для настройки стиля таблицы выполните следующие действия:
- Выделите любую ячейку таблицы и перейдите на вкладку «Конструктор» или «Дизайн таблицы».
- Выберите один из предустановленных стилей в группе «Стили таблиц». Они разделены по категориям: светлые, средние, тёмные.
- При необходимости включите или отключите опции:
- Строка заголовков – отображение выделенного верхнего ряда;
- Строка итогов – добавление автоматических формул в нижнюю строку;
- Чередующиеся строки – облегчает визуальное восприятие данных;
- Первый столбец/Последний столбец – акцент на ключевых данных.
- После выбора стиля Excel применяет форматирование ко всей таблице, включая новые строки при добавлении данных.
Использование стилей упрощает навигацию по большим CSV-файлам, ускоряет работу с фильтрами и сортировкой, а также делает отчёты более читаемыми без изменения исходных значений.
Сохранение CSV-данных в формате XLSX после оформления таблицы
После преобразования CSV в таблицу и настройки форматов данных рекомендуется сохранить файл в формате XLSX. Это обеспечивает сохранение структуры таблицы, стилей, форматов ячеек и формул, которые CSV не поддерживает.
Для корректного сохранения выполните следующие шаги:
- Перейдите в меню «Файл» → «Сохранить как».
- Выберите место для сохранения файла и укажите тип «Excel (*.xlsx)».
- Проверьте имя файла и убедитесь, что расширение изменилось с .csv на .xlsx.
- Нажмите «Сохранить». Excel сохранит все стили таблицы, форматы данных и дополнительные элементы, включая строки итогов и фильтры.
Дополнительные рекомендации:
- Если CSV содержит очень большие объёмы данных, сохранение в XLSX уменьшает риск потери информации при повторном открытии.
- Для регулярных выгрузок можно создать шаблон XLSX с заранее настроенными форматами и стилями таблицы, чтобы новые CSV автоматически подстраивались под стандартное оформление.
- При сохранении в XLSX после внесения изменений не используйте повторное сохранение в CSV, иначе форматирование и формулы будут утеряны.
Вопрос-ответ:
Почему при открытии CSV в Excel все данные оказываются в одном столбце?
Это происходит из-за несоответствия символа-разделителя в файле и настроек Excel. В CSV столбцы разделяются запятой, точкой с запятой или табуляцией, но Excel использует региональные настройки системы. Если разделитель в файле отличается от ожидаемого, программа воспринимает весь текст как один столбец. Решение — открыть CSV через меню «Данные → Из текста/CSV» и указать правильный разделитель перед загрузкой.
Как правильно указать кодировку при импорте CSV, чтобы кириллица отображалась корректно?
При импорте через мастер данных необходимо выбрать параметр кодировки файла. Если CSV сохранён в UTF-8, следует выбрать UTF-8 или Unicode в настройках Excel. Для файлов с кодировкой Windows-1251 выбирается соответствующий вариант. Неверная кодировка приводит к искажению символов. Если текст уже открылся неправильно, файл нужно закрыть и повторно импортировать с правильной кодировкой.
Можно ли изменить формат столбца таблицы после её создания, чтобы числа отображались с двумя знаками после запятой?
Да, после преобразования CSV в таблицу выделите нужный столбец и через меню «Формат ячеек» установите числовой формат с двумя десятичными знаками. Это применяется ко всей колонке таблицы, включая новые строки. Такой подход гарантирует корректное отображение дробных чисел и упрощает использование формул и сводных таблиц.
Почему стоит сохранять CSV в формате XLSX после оформления таблицы?
CSV не сохраняет стили таблицы, форматы ячеек, формулы и фильтры. Сохранение в XLSX позволяет сохранить все изменения: форматирование столбцов, применённые стили, строки итогов и фильтры. Это упрощает дальнейшую работу с данными и предотвращает необходимость повторного форматирования при открытии файла.
